Lion's Mane Capsules 30 Veg Caps by Host Defense

Lion's Mane Capsules 30 Veg Caps by Host Defense
 

$14.97

Lion's Mane Capsules 30 Veg Caps by Host Defense

Lion's Mane Capsules 30 Veg Caps by Host Defense

$14.97



Packaging and Colors may vary from screen images.

 

Copyright © 2025 Nature's Supplements.com